patient assessment medication administration wound care rn on-call📋 Description
- Making home visits to clients in designated geographic territories.
- Administer medication, wound care, treatments, and comfort care.
- Monitor clients' conditions; report changes to Clinical or Client Services Manager.
- Following up with, executing, and properly documenting doctors' orders.
- Occasional on call after hours and weekends.
🎯 Requirements
- Active and current license to practice as a professional registered nurse (RN) in the state of NJ.
- One year of clinical experience strongly preferred.
- Previous home healthcare experience welcomed, but not required. We will train you.
- Ability to travel to cases as assigned.
- A calm and reassuring presence, active listening skills, excellent assessment skills and strong written and verbal communication.
